the pressure relief valve start to open at a set pressure and que flow capacity and lift increase as increase the pressure in the system, usually the overpressure rise a 10% above the set pressure. In a Surge relief valve the valve open 100% when the system rise the set pressure and the accumulation on the system it is less than 2%, ussually that valves do not change the fluid direction to handle height flow capacity. That valves prevent a liquid hammer, the standard PSV did not.
A thermal relief valve is a liquid-only relief due to expansion of a liquid with increased temperature.A safety valve relieves pressure due to a gas.It should be noted that "safety valve" is a general term which could refer to Pressure Relief Valves (PRVs) or Pressure Safety Valves (PSVs), terms which are used synonymously in some industries (such as the petroleum industry) to refer to all relief devices in general.

To correct the constant popping of a pressure relief valve, first check the valve for debris or damage that may prevent it from sealing properly. Ensure that the system pressure does not exceed the valve's set pressure by inspecting and adjusting the pressure settings of the system. If the valve is still malfunctioning, consider replacing it with a new, properly sized valve that meets the system's requirements. Regular maintenance and inspections can also help prevent future issues.
